Nuts About Fruit Cake

  1. In large saucepan melt butter over low heat.
  2. Add marshmallows and stir until completely melted.
  3. Remove from heat.
  4. Add KELLOGGS RICE KRISPIES cereal, fruit and pecans (if desired).
  5. Stir until well coated.
  6. Press mixture into six 4 1/2 x 2 1/2 x 1 1/2-inch pans coated with cooking spray.
  7. Cool.
  8. Remove from pans.
  9. Cut each cherry into 5 slivers.
  10. Arrange slivers in shape of flower on top of each loaf.
  11. In small bowl whisk together powdered sugar and orange juice.
  12. Spoon over loaves.
  13. Let stand at least 1 hour.
  14. Best if served the same day.
  15. MICROWAVE DIRECTIONS: In microwave-safe bowl heat butter and marshmallows on HIGH for 3 minutes, stirring after 2 minutes.
  16. Stir until smooth.
  17. Continue with recipe as directed above.
  18. Microwave cooking times may vary.
  19. NOTES.
  20. For best results, use fresh marshmallows.
  21. 1 jar (7 oz.)
  22. marshmallow creme can be substituted for marshmallows.
  23. Diet, reduced calorie or tub margarine is not recommended.
  24. Store no more than two days at room temperature in airtight container.
  25. To freeze, place in single layer on wax paper in airtight container.
  26. Freeze for up to 6 weeks.
  27. Let stand at room temperature for 15 minutes before serving.

butter, marshmallows, rice krispies cereal, mixed dried fruit, pecans, maraschino cherries, powdered sugar, orange juice
